Advanced Project Planning and Management Course

Introduction

Projects are the primary vehicle through which organizations implement strategic initiatives, deliver services, introduce innovations, and achieve sustainable growth. As organizations face increasing complexity, competition, stakeholder expectations, and technological disruption, the need for advanced project planning and management skills has never been greater. Successful projects require more than technical expertise; they demand strategic thinking, effective leadership, rigorous planning, efficient resource management, and proactive risk mitigation. This course equips participants with the advanced competencies needed to manage projects effectively from initiation to closure while ensuring alignment with organizational goals and stakeholder expectations.

Modern project environments are characterized by rapid changes, evolving requirements, limited resources, and heightened accountability demands. Project managers and team leaders must navigate uncertainty while maintaining project schedules, budgets, quality standards, and stakeholder satisfaction. This course provides participants with practical methodologies, frameworks, and tools for developing comprehensive project plans, managing project constraints, optimizing resources, and ensuring successful project execution. Participants will learn how to transform project ideas into actionable plans that deliver measurable organizational value.

The course explores advanced project management concepts that support effective decision-making throughout the project lifecycle. Participants will gain expertise in project scope definition, scheduling techniques, budgeting approaches, procurement planning, performance monitoring, and quality assurance. Through practical exercises and case studies, learners will develop the confidence to manage complex projects, coordinate diverse teams, and overcome implementation challenges in dynamic organizational environments.

Leadership remains a critical determinant of project success. Effective project leaders must inspire teams, engage stakeholders, resolve conflicts, manage change, and foster collaboration across departments and functions. This course examines advanced leadership approaches specifically designed for project environments, enabling participants to strengthen their communication skills, improve stakeholder relationships, and create high-performing project teams capable of achieving ambitious project objectives.

Digital transformation is reshaping the project management profession. Emerging technologies such as artificial intelligence, predictive analytics, automation, cloud-based collaboration platforms, and digital project management tools are transforming how projects are planned, monitored, and controlled. Participants will explore how these technologies can enhance project visibility, improve forecasting accuracy, streamline reporting processes, and support data-driven decision-making in increasingly complex project environments.

Through a combination of practical learning activities, real-world examples, simulations, and interactive discussions, participants will acquire advanced project planning and management skills that can be immediately applied in their organizations. Upon completion, participants will be equipped to lead strategic projects successfully, improve project performance, enhance organizational efficiency, and contribute significantly to long-term organizational success and sustainability.

Comprehensive Course Outline

Module 1: Strategic Foundations of Project Management

  • Evolution of project management practices and standards
  • Strategic project alignment and organizational value creation
  • Project governance frameworks and accountability systems
  • Emerging trends in global project management

Module 2: Project Identification and Initiation

  • Opportunity identification and project selection
  • Feasibility analysis and project viability assessment
  • Business case development and justification techniques
  • Project charter preparation and approval processes

Module 3: Advanced Project Scope Management

  • Scope definition and requirements analysis
  • Work Breakdown Structure (WBS) development
  • Scope validation and stakeholder approval processes
  • Scope control and change management strategies

Module 4: Advanced Project Scheduling Techniques

  • Project activity sequencing and dependency mapping
  • Critical Path Method (CPM) applications
  • Schedule optimization and compression techniques
  • Milestone tracking and schedule performance monitoring

Module 5: Project Cost Planning and Budgeting

  • Cost estimation methodologies and best practices
  • Budget preparation and financial forecasting
  • Cost control systems and expenditure tracking
  • Earned Value Management (EVM) applications

Module 6: Resource Planning and Allocation

  • Human resource planning and workforce forecasting
  • Resource allocation and optimization techniques
  • Capacity planning and workload balancing
  • Resource performance monitoring and productivity enhancement

Module 7: Project Risk Management

  • Risk identification tools and methodologies
  • Risk assessment and prioritization frameworks
  • Risk mitigation and contingency planning
  • Risk monitoring, reporting, and response management

Module 8: Stakeholder Management and Communication

  • Stakeholder identification and analysis techniques
  • Communication planning and stakeholder engagement
  • Managing stakeholder expectations and influence
  • Negotiation, conflict resolution, and relationship management

Module 9: Project Quality Management

  • Quality planning and performance standards
  • Quality assurance systems and methodologies
  • Quality control tools and continuous improvement
  • Compliance monitoring and audit processes

Module 10: Procurement and Contract Management

  • Procurement planning and sourcing strategies
  • Contract preparation and administration
  • Supplier selection and performance management
  • Managing procurement risks and contractual disputes

Module 11: Project Monitoring and Performance Management

  • Project monitoring frameworks and methodologies
  •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) and metrics development
  • Project dashboard design and reporting systems
  • Performance analysis and corrective action planning

Module 12: Leadership and Team Management for Projects

  • Leadership approaches in project environments
  • Building and managing high-performance project teams
  • Team motivation, coaching, and mentoring
  • Managing virtual, remote, and hybrid project teams

Module 13: Change Management in Projects

  • Principles of organizational change management
  • Managing project-driven organizational transformation
  • Resistance management and stakeholder adoption strategies
  • Building resilience and sustaining project benefits

Module 14: Digital Project Management Technologies

  • Artificial Intelligence applications in project management
  • Cloud-based project management platforms
  • Project analytics, dashboards, and predictive insights
  • Automation tools for project workflow optimization

Module 15: Managing Complex and Mega Projects

  • Multi-project and portfolio management strategies
  • Governance of large-scale and strategic projects
  • Managing cross-functional and international projects
  • Lessons learned and organizational knowledge management

Module 16: Emerging Topics and Future Trends in Project Management

  • Agile, Scrum, Hybrid, and Adaptive project methodologies
  • Sustainability and ESG integration in projects
  • Cybersecurity considerations in project environments
  • Future-ready project leadership and innovation management
